Our Clients IER has been retained by governments, crown corporations, private organizations and community groups. Our clients include over 20 federal and provincial departments in Canada and abroad; more than 100 municipalities; over 50 First Nations communities; the United Nations Development Program; the United States Environmental Protection Agency; Ontario Hydro/Ontario Power Generation; Atomic Energy of Canada Limited, and major companies such as Canadian National Railway, Chrysler Canada, Harley Davidson of Canada, A&P Food Stores, International Minerals and Chemicals, Canadian Waste Services, Connaught Laboratories, Black and MacDonald and Co-Steel LASCO.

The Environmental Information Systems (EIS) group was established at IER to support on-going activities with the applications and advantages of current information technologies. The goal of the EIS group is to provide comprehensive services to the environmental community that enhance their ability to understand, utilise and apply the information they use in daily management, analytical and operational activities.
Staff of the EIS group have over twelve years experience in the management, administration, design and development of information systems, related to environmental issues, concerns and applications. Resources available include complete systems life-cycle analysis and design, user needs assessments, database design, development and implementation, the application and training of Geographical Information Systems (GIS) technology.
Geographic Information Systems (GIS) and Information management systems available through IER and affiliated firms include:
Arc/Info, Arc/View, MapInfo, MicroStation, ESRI Map Objects, ESRI Internet Mapper; database software including MS Access and Oracle; programming languages including C++, Visual Basic, HTML and SQL; and dynamic web development applications and search engines.
